Troubleshooting CCS Errors
Enrolment submission unsuccessful:
Child CRN and DOB do not exist
- This error means the details you are submitting for the child do not match Centrelink records!
- Check that the child's DOB and CRN are correct in their profile (and enrolment form)
Primary Carer CRN and DOB do not match
- This error means the details you are submitting for the Primary Parent/Carer does not match Centrelink records
- Ensure the details are correct in the parent profile, then click Update Family in the Relationships/Permissions tab
Individual CRN/DOB cannot be changed for previous notice
- The primary carer in OWNA is not the same as the one used to create this enrolment
- Use this guide if you need to change the primary carer
Withdraw Session Reports impacted by Arrangement Start/End Date Change
- The child has sessions already submitted for this enrolment that are before the Effective From (enrolment start) date or after the Ceased date
Duplicate Session Content / Overlapping Sessions Not Permitted
- Sessions in the child's booking pattern (for the same day) cannot overlap
- Double check the child's CURRENT booking pattern and fix any conflicts (start the new pattern using today's date)
Difference between End time and Start time on next day cannot be <12Hr
- Ensure the Session of Care times are correct and must be greater than 12 hours after the session end time on the previous day
Duplicate Enrolment - Enrolment ID: E*********
- This child and carer combination already have an Enrolment Id with your service
- You may need to recover and reactivate the existing Enrolment Id
Value 'EXAMPLE' violates facet information 'maxlength=10'
- The child or parent CRN is not provided in the correct format or does not have the right number of characters (10)
- Ensure you remove any spaces or dashes from the child and parent CRN fields (in their profile and the enrolment form)
Cannot change Arrangement to overlap with another Enrol Period
- The current enrolment dates you are submitting cannot overlap with a previous enrolment period
- To correct dates for an enrolment ceased mid-week, reactivate the new enrolment period for the next day first, then backdate the Effective From date to the same as the ceased date
Enrolment Notice must differ to previous Enrolment Notice for '200D'
- The information you are trying to update is the same as the existing record in CCS
Please enter Mandatory Field: standard Amount
- The child's regular booking pattern does not contain a fee
Please enter Mandatory Field: ARRANGEMENT END DATE
- When entering a PEA arrangement type for ACCS a ceasing date is required up to 13 weeks after the start/effective from date (Child Wellbeing)
Arrangement Start Date cannot be greater than Enrolment Submit Date
- The effective from date entered needs to either be the current date or a previous date
ArrangementType value must match existing value for current Enrolment
- The arrangement type needs to match what is attached to your entered Enrolment ID
- You can find this information on the CCS Enrolment Status page
- If you want to create a new enrolment with a new arrangement type, remove the enrolment ID entered and try again
